GF07 DOJ is a 2007 Volkswagen Polo in Blue with a 1,198c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 2007 Volkswagen Polo models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.9% with a typical mileage of 62,240 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volkswagen Polo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 467,706 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GF07 DOJ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volkswagen Polo typically stays on UK roads for around 35 years. At 19 years old, this Volkswagen Polo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
